The Postgraduate Certificate (PgCert) in Simulation Based Clinical Education at the University of Edinburgh is an online, interprofessional programme which prepares you for clinical education careers involving simulation-based learning. It also provides you with opportunities for employment and career progression in the rapidly growing area of healthcare simulation.



Students at Edinburgh will benefit from the unique partnership between the Clinical Education team at the University of Edinburgh and simulation experts based within the Clinical Simulation team at the Medical Education Directorate, NHS Lothian.



Our programme takes advantage of our clinical education team’s international reputation in pedagogical expertise together with simulation colleagues who are experts in simulation-based learning to enhance your abilities to teach and assess students in a clinical environment.



Our aim is to help you reflect upon, and share thoughts about, your practice, while increasing your understanding of how to apply educational theories and evidence from the literature. As a result, you will learn the knowledge and skills you need to deliver, develop and research high-quality simulation-based education in your own discipline.
